    That was a big gain for an NA although this was with Super AFC NOT a Chip, and yes he returned for his money back, although many don't get their money back as they don't bother returning chips that don't work, and hang on to hope that it might work one day or something. Worse than not working we have seen a lot of chips advance timing too much and cause detonation and on a few cars has damaged motor from minor to destroy motor. The US ones are not suitable for Jap and Aussie delviered cars as different fuel and set up. Also The various Aussie chips tested also if anything run richer than stock and sometimes cause detonation and we have seen as other chips make less power than stock. Bottom line get a Super AFC or Microtech, or if local to us Power FC.

    SAFC's only allow fuel adjustment remember guys.

    Tune allows for both timing / fuel.

    Perhaps not an issue when only chasing small gains and thus suitable for a NA, but the only reason to run a SAFC on a TT is for dual MAF averaged setups, IMHO.
